温馨提示×

Ubuntu FTP日志如何查看

小樊
85
2025-04-22 11:56:58
栏目: 智能运维

在Ubuntu系统中,FTP服务器的日志文件通常位于 /var/log 目录下,具体日志文件的位置和名称取决于您使用的FTP服务器软件。以下是一些常见FTP服务器及其日志文件位置和查看方法:

vsftpd (Very Secure FTP Daemon)

  • 日志文件位置:通常位于 /var/log/vsftpd.log/var/log/xferlog
  • 查看日志命令
    sudo tail -f /var/log/vsftpd.log
    
    或者
    sudo tail -f /var/log/xferlog
    

ProFTPD

  • 日志文件位置:通常位于 /var/log/proftpd/proftpd.log
  • 查看日志命令
    sudo tail -f /var/log/proftpd/proftpd.log
    

Pure-FTPd

  • 日志文件位置:通常位于 /var/log/pure-ftpd/pure-ftpd.log
  • 查看日志命令
    sudo tail -f /var/log/pure-ftpd/pure-ftpd.log
    

FileZilla Server (适用于Linux版本)

  • 日志文件位置:通常位于安装目录下的 logs 文件夹中。例如,如果安装目录是 /opt/filezilla-server,则日志文件可能位于 /opt/filezilla-server/logs
  • 查看日志命令
    sudo tail -f /path/to/filezilla/logs/filename.log
    

使用 journalctl 命令查看系统日志

您还可以使用 journalctl 命令查看系统日志,其中可能包含FTP服务器的相关信息:

sudo journalctl -u vsftpd.service -f

请将 vsftpd.service 替换为您实际使用的FTP服务器服务名称。

通过以上方法,您可以方便地查看和分析Ubuntu系统中FTP服务器的日志文件,从而了解FTP传输的相关信息,例如上传下载文件的记录、用户登录登出的记录等。

0